Orzo Pasta
Orzo, often referred to as “rice-shaped pasta,” is the star of this dish. Its small size and smooth texture allow it to absorb flavors beautifully, making it the perfect vehicle for the creamy sauce. When cooked correctly, orzo offers a delightful bite that complements the other ingredients. It serves as a heartier alternative to traditional pasta shapes, ensuring you feel satisfied after your meal.

Importance of Aromatics
Aromatics like onions and garlic form the flavor foundation of many dishes, and this creamy orzo is no exception. Onions provide a subtle sweetness and depth, while garlic adds a fragrant note that elevates the overall flavor. Sautéing these aromatics until they’re golden and fragrant releases their natural oils, creating a base that complements the creamy sauce and broccoli.

The Creamy Element
Heavy cream is the key to achieving that luscious, creamy texture that makes this dish so irresistible. It adds richness and helps create a velvety sauce that coats the orzo and broccoli beautifully. If you’re looking for a lighter option, you can substitute with half-and-half or even a plant-based cream alternative, though it may alter the final creaminess slightly.

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ions
Now that we’ve explored the ingredients and their roles, let’s dive into the step-by-step instructions for preparing this Irresistible Creamy Broccoli Cheddar Orzo.
Cooking the Orzo
1. Boil Water: Start by bringing a large pot of salted water to a boil. The salt helps season the orzo as it cooks.
2. Add Orzo: Once the water is boiling, add the orzo pasta. Cook according to the package instructions, typically around 8-10 minutes, until it reaches an al dente texture.
3. Reserve Pasta Water: Before draining, reserve about a cup of the starchy pasta water. This water can be invaluable later on for adjusting the consistency of your sauce, ensuring it’s just right.
4. Drain: Once cooked, drain the orzo in a colander and set it aside while you prepare the creamy sauce.
Blanching Broccoli
1. Prepare Broccoli: While the water for the orzo is boiling, wash and chop your broccoli into bite-sized florets.
2. Blanch: In a separate pot, bring a small amount of salted water to a boil. Add the broccoli florets and blanch for about 2-3 minutes until they turn bright green and are slightly tender but still have a nice crunch.
3. Ice Bath: Immediately transfer the broccoli to an ice bath (a bowl of ice and water) to halt the cooking process. This step preserves the vibrant color and crispness of the broccoli.
Sautéing Aromatics
1. Heat Oil: In a large skillet or saucepan, heat a t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at.
2. Sauté Onions: Add finely chopped onions to the pan, cooking them until they become translucent and slightly golden, about 5 minutes.
3. Add Garlic: Stir in minced garlic and sauté for an additional minute, just until fragrant. Be careful not to burn the garlic, as it can turn bitter.

Creating the Creamy Sauce: Balancing Flavors and Achieving the Right Consistency
To craft the perfect creamy sauce for your Broccoli Cheddar Orzo, it’s essential to strike a balance between richness and flavor. Start by heating a combination of butter and ol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. This combination not only adds depth to the sauce but also helps prevent the butter from burning. Once the butter has melted and the mixture is bubbling, add minced gar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 30 seconds. Be cautious not to let the garlic brown, as it can impart a bitter taste.
Next, sprinkle in all-purpose flour to create a roux, stirring constantly for about 1-2 minutes. This step thickens the sauce and gives it a silky texture. Gradually whisk in vegetable or chicken broth, allowing it to come to a gentle simmer. As the mixture thickens, add in heavy cream to achieve that luxurious creaminess. For the ultimate flavor experience, season the sauce with salt, pepper, and a hint of nutmeg. Nutmeg complements the cheese beautifully and enhances the overall taste of the dish.
Finally, once the sauce has reached your desired consistency, remove it from the heat and stir in the shredded cheddar cheese. Allow the cheese to melt completely, creating a smooth, velvety sauce that clings to the orzo perfectly.
Combining Pasta and Cheese: Tips for Ensuring Even Coating and Creaminess
Once your orzo is cooked and drained (remember to reserve a cup of pasta water), it’s time to combine it with the creamy cheese sauce. To achieve the perfect blend, add the cooked orzo directly to the skillet with the sauce. Use a spatula or wooden spoon to gently fold the pasta into the sauce, ensuring that every piece is coated evenly.
If you find the mixture too thick, gradually incorporate the reserved pasta water, a tablespoon at a time, until you reach your desired creaminess. This technique not only helps to loosen the sauce but also enhances the flavor, as the starchy water binds the sauce to the pasta, providing a cohesive dish.
For a final touch, consider adding a sprinkle of freshly grated Parmesan cheese on top and a dash of freshly cracked black pepper before serving. This adds an extra layer of flavor and visual appeal.
Serving Suggestions: How to Present the Dish for Maximum Visual Appeal
Presentation is key when it comes to making your Irresistible Creamy Broccoli Cheddar Orzo a feast for the eyes as well as the palate. Start by plating the orzo in shallow bowls to showcase its creamy texture. For added flair, garnish each serving with a sprinkle of freshly chopped parsley or chives, which adds a pop of color and freshness.
If you want to elevate the dish further, consider toasting some breadcrumbs in a bit of olive oil and garlic until golden brown and crispy. Sprinkle these on top of the orzo just before serving. The crunchy texture contrasts beautifully with the creamy orzo, making for a delightful eating experience.
For an additional touch, serve the dish alongside a simple green salad dressed with a light vinaigrette. This adds balance to the meal and provides a refreshing counterpoint to the richness of the orzo.

Variations and Customizations
Suggestions for Ingredient Swaps
One of the best aspects of this recipe is its versatility. If you’re looking for healthier options, consider swapping regular orzo for whole grain or gluten-free orzo. Whole grain options will increase fiber content, while gluten-free orzo accommodates those with gluten sensitivities.
Adding Proteins
To make this dish heartier, consider incorporating protein. Grilled chicken, shrimp, or even plant-based proteins like chickpeas or tofu can seamlessly fit into the creamy base. Simply cook your chosen protein separately and stir it in just before serving for a complete meal.
Enhancing with Additional Vegetables
Feel free to get creative with vegetables! Spinach, bell peppers, or peas can add color, flavor, and nutrition. Sauté additional vegetables along with the garlic in the sauce preparation stage, or simply stir them in before serving so they maintain their texture and freshness.
Flavor Variations
Experimenting with different cheeses or spices can also elevate your dish. Try using Gruyère, Gouda, or a sharp white cheddar for a different flavor profile. For a bit of a kick, consider adding red pepper flakes or a dash of smoked paprika to the cheese sauce.
Storage and Reheating Tips
Best Practices for Storing Leftovers
If you have any le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. To keep the dish fresh, allow it to cool completely before sealing the container. If you want to store the dish for a longer period, consider freezing it. Place the cooled orzo in a freezer-safe container, and it can last for up to 2-3 months.
Reheating Methods
When you’re ready to enjoy your leftovers, reheating requires a bit of care to maintain creaminess. The best method is to reheat in a sk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of milk or broth to the orzo while stirring to prevent it from drying out. Heat gently until warmed through. Alternatively, you can microwave it; just add a little liquid and cover the dish to trap steam, reheating in intervals and stirring in between.
